This afternoon (18th), the Legislative Council passed a member's motion on "actively cooperating with the Qianhai Plan and accelerating integration into the overall national development".
Lu Weiguo, a member of the Legislative Council of the Pakatan Harapan who proposed the motion, pointed out that to fully and effectively implement the Qianhai Plan and promote the coordinated development of the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area, the scope of policies involved is very wide. Set up a high-level dedicated structure to formulate comprehensive strategies with new thinking and new vision.
Tsang Kwok-wai, Secretary for Constitutional and Mainland Affairs, said that the "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area Construction Steering Committee" led by the Chief Executive actively promotes Hong Kong's participation in the construction of the Greater Bay Area and the Hong Kong-Shenzhen Western Railway connecting Hung Shui Bridge and Qianhai. The first phase of the study is expected to completed this year.
He said that the project can strengthen the transport links between the New Territories North, Shenzhen Nanshan and Qianhai. In addition to facilitating the development of the Qianhai Co-operation Zone for Hong Kong people, it can also enhance the Hung Shui Kiu/Ha Tsuen New Development Area and become a modern service industry center in the New Territories North. .

Liu Guoxun advocates simplifying customs clearance procedures and adding co-location inspection points
Liu Guoxun of the Democratic Alliance for Betterment of Hong Kong believes that the ports of Shenzhen and Hong Kong should study and change the customs clearance mode and simplify the customs clearance procedures, including implementing "co-location inspection" at more ports, and even "cooperating for inspection and release once."
In terms of railways, he suggested that the government should re-examine the construction of the Hong Kong-Shenzhen-Western Express Rail Link, explore the feasibility of the downward development of the Shenzhen Railway, and study the construction of railways in Hong Kong by the relevant Mainland authorities.
Huang Yuanshan proposed to promote the facilitation of cross-border government services
Legislative Council member Huang Yuanshan believes that in order to cooperate with the "Qianhai Plan", the SAR government should step up the connection with the Shenzhen and Qianhai authorities to formulate and implement a win-win plan. Facilitation of government services in the world, deepening the liberalization of trade in services; promoting the interconnection of financial markets, cross-border use of RMB, facilitation of foreign exchange management and other fields; making use of Hong Kong’s professional services in line with international standards to support Qianhai enterprises in “going out” , as well as the development of a new type of think tank with Chinese characteristics, and the establishment of a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ao research base.

The implementation of "cooperative inspection and release" in Xinhuanggang has been studied
Zeng Guowei mentioned that the governments of Hong Kong and Shenzhen have also studied the implementation of "cooperative inspection and release" at the new Huanggang Port to provide more convenient customs clearance services.
He said that with the support of the country's "14th Five-Year Plan", the development of Qianhai will definitely bring huge development space for Hong Kong, and give full play to the functions of Hong Kong and Shenzhen as twin engines in the Greater Bay Area, injecting impetus into Hong Kong's economy.
